This traditional farmhouse, dog friendly accommodation is just outside Llanberis the popular tourist destination at the foot of Yr-Wyddfa (Snowdon). A substantial detached property set within 3 acres of land in Eryri (Snowdonia), the cottage is the perfect base to explore this mountainous region of North Wales.

The front door leads us into a large kitchen diner complete with a traditional Aga stove. The traditional farmhouse kitchen where you can sit and have a natter at the table whilst someone is cooking up a delicious supper with the Aga giving that cosy warmth. A quarry tiled floor and simple fitted units add to the country cottage feel of the accommodation.

The adjoining lounge boasts a wonderful log burner set within an impressive inglenook fireplace. Large comfortable armchairs and sofas surround a central coffee table sitting on a locally sourced oak floor. A light, airy room yet nice and cosy especially to hunker down in front of the fire with a panad!

There are three bedrooms upstairs. One double room with a small en-suite and two twin rooms. Victorian cast iron beds are complimented by some lovely mahogany bedroom furniture standing, once again, on a luxurious oak floor. All three bedrooms have wonderful uninterrupted views of the surrounding countryside. The family bathroom having lovely wood panelling, includes a classic white washbasin and wc as well as a fantastic freestanding roll top bath tub with a central overhead electric shower, nice to have a soak in after a day out exploring.

The cottage is located down a quiet country lane in a very quiet rural location some 2 miles outside Llanberis. A great base for exploring Eryri and North Wales. Plenty of private off street parking to the side and rear and a small private lawned area immediately in front of the cottage.

Beyond that, the cottage is set within 3 acres of farmland which guests are welcome to explore. You will have to share this space on occasion with the owners prize winning welsh black cattle but they’re very docile if a little curious.

Llanberis and Yr Wyddfa form the backdrop to the property and there are many tourism attractions and activity provides operating in the town. Attractions such as the Snowdon Mountain Railway / Rheilffordd yr Wyddfa that’s been faithfully ferrying guests to the highest point in England and Wales for over 200 years. Llanberis Slate Museum is a great attraction to visit whilst Surf-lines Adventure, Zip World and Ropes and Ladders are sure to get your heart pumping.

The historic town of Caernarfon and its famous castle is a 15 minute drive away. Betws Y Coed is a lovely town to visit, some great restaurants, with its wealth of outdoor equipment shops and Beddgelert and the Welsh Highland Railway are also within a 30 minute drive.
